Legal Basis for Processing Personal Data under GDPR. We may process Personal Data under the following conditions:

Consent. You have given your consent for processing Personal Data for one or more specific purposes.

Performance of a contract. Provision of Personal Data is necessary for the performance of an agreement with you and/or for any pre-contractual obligations thereof.

Legal obligations. Processing Personal Data is necessary for compliance with a legal obligation to which the Company is subject.

Vital interests. Processing Personal Data is necessary in order to protect your vital interests or of another natural person.

Public interests. Processing Personal Data is related to a task that is carried out in the public interest or in the exercise of official authority vested in the Company.

Legitimate interests.  Processing Personal Data is necessary for the purposes of the legitimate interests pursued by the Company.

Your Rights under the CCPA. California Civil Code Section 1798.83, also known as the “Shine the Light” law, permits our users who are residents of the State of California in the United States to annually request and obtain, at no charge, information about the personal information (if any) we have disclosed to third parties for direct marketing purposes in the preceding calendar year. This information would include a list of the categories of personal information that was shared and the names and addresses of all third parties with which we shared information in the immediately preceding calendar year. If you are a California resident and would like to make such a request, please submit your request via the “Contact Page” on the Site.
